If you plan on majoring in biological & biomedical sciences, you won't be alone since the degree program is ranked #9 in the country in terms of popularity. This means you won't have too much trouble finding schools that offer the degree.

College Factual looked at 8 colleges and universities when compiling its 2024 Best Biological & Biomedical Sciences Schools in Arkansas ranking. Combined, these schools handed out 1,033 degrees in biological & biomedical sciences to qualified students.

University of Arkansas is one of the finest schools in the country for getting a degree in biological & biomedical sciences. UARK is a very large public university located in the city of Fayetteville. A Best Colleges rank of #198 out of 2,217 colleges nationwide means UARK is a great university overall.

There were roughly 291 biological & biomedical sciences students who graduated with this degree at UARK in the most recent year we have data available. Biological & Biomedical Sciences degree recipients from University of Arkansas receive an earnings boost of around $2,452 over the typical earnings of biological & biomedical sciences graduates.
